Curtains are to your rooms what mascara is for your eyelashes.

You can have some of the finest designer furniture available, but if the curtains are bland, it’ll just spoil the view. Indeed, they can make or break a room’s appearance. Without draperies, a space is incomplete.

The right draperies can magically transform a room’s look. For instance, they can create an illusion of a higher ceiling, the effect of drawing eyes across the room to itself, and of framing a fantastic panorama outside.

Installing curtains is much easier than painting your walls. According to interior designer Martyn Lawrence Bullard, “They’re a great way to inject your personality into a space, and an easy swap pending your mood or the season.” You can be more creative with curtains and draperies.

Checks and balance

Checks and balance

Here you can see floor-length patterned curtains against the window. The pattern is tiny grey-white checks. Here’s a pro tip for you- designs like this creates an illusion of more oversized windows. It also adds a much-needed texture to a room, a dominant neutral colour scheme.

Geometric and floor-grazing shades

Geometric and Floor-Grazing Shades Curtain

Nothing’s better for creating the illusion of height in your room than floor-length curtains. And if you have a great view outside, as they do at this New Jersey home office, floor-length curtains can accentuate the scenic beauty instead of interfering with it.

Rust-coloured velvet curtains

Rust-coloured Velvet Curtains

This is a room at a mediaeval hunting lodge, which the designers deliberately redesigned to suit an aristocrat. These rust-coloured draperies marvellously contrast the white furnishings. A pro tip – when going for dark coloured draperies, be sure to have bright furnishings.
